Which of the following sentences contains an idiom?

English
1 answer:
MissTica2 years ago
5 0

Answer:

A) Peter is acting so strangely lately that I'm beginning to think he has lost his marbles.

Explanation:

An idiom is basically a phrase that  is not literal. He won't literally lose his marbles, it means he is going crazy.

(ex. it is raining cats and dogs)
